Fairfield Man Busted On Heroin Charges In Westport

WESTPORT, Conn. -- After Westport officers making a motor vehicle stop spotted two hypodermic needles in the car, they called in the police K-9, Koda to investigate further, police said. 

Donald Vinci, 30, of Fairfield was arrested on drug possession charges in Westport.

Police service dog Koda was deployed at the stop Friday evening and located 10 folds of heroin in the vehicle, police said. 

The driver, Donald Vinci, 30, of Fairfield was arrested and charged with possession of a controlled substance and possession of drug paraphernalia.

Vinci posted $500 bond and was issued a court date of June 22 at Superior Court in Norwalk.
